Latest Patents

Among his latest patents is a vehicle and a method of reducing sound produced by a liquid fluid pump. This invention discloses a pump that activates upon detecting a predetermined event. The control valve of the pump operates in either an initial or standard mode when activated. In the initial mode, the control valve allows gaseous fluid to vent out, while in the standard mode, it permits liquid fluid to flow through. The solenoid of the control valve is energized and de-energized at a calibrated frequency to minimize sound during the initial mode. Another significant patent is the continuous chatter boundary criteria for manufactured parts. This system includes a measuring module that collects samples of undulations in a manufactured part, a comparison module that classifies sound signals as noisy or quiet, and a boundary module that determines a continuous boundary between these undulations.
